Background: Common Problems Owners Face
In the vibrant and bustling world of real estate development, especially on a destination like Bali, developers often find themselves grappling with complex challenges that can significantly impact their projects' success and timelines. One of the most pressing issues faced by many project owners is the lack of accurate progress updates. This problem not only hampers effective project management but also leads to numerous financial and operational inefficiencies. The typical scenario unfolds as follows: developers initiate a construction project, confident that everything will be on track. However, without regular and reliable monitoring, it becomes increasingly difficult to keep pace with the project's progression. Delays, cost overruns, and quality issues can all arise due to inadequate oversight. One common issue is the misalignment between planned timelines and actual progress. Developers often rely on estimations made during the initial phase of a project, but these estimates can quickly become outdated as the project progresses. For instance, unforeseen site conditions, supply chain disruptions, or regulatory delays can cause significant setbacks that are not accounted for in the original plan. Another critical problem is the lack of transparency regarding financials and cost management. Developers may find themselves with inaccurate budget allocations, leading to overspending or underutilization of funds. Inaccurate progress reports can result in mismanaged resources, causing delays and additional costs. Communication gaps between various stakeholders—such as architects, contractors, suppliers, and project managers—are also a significant concern. Poor communication can lead to misunderstandings and conflicts that further complicate the project's progression. For example, if the architect and contractor are not on the same page regarding design changes or material specifications, it can result in costly rework and delays. Lastly, the absence of consistent monitoring tools and processes means that developers may be left with incomplete data, making it challenging to make informed decisions. This lack of comprehensive project oversight often results in suboptimal outcomes, such as delayed completions, reduced quality standards, or even failed projects altogether. These challenges highlight the importance of having robust project monitoring services in place. By addressing these issues early on, developers can ensure that their projects stay on track, meet deadlines, and deliver the desired quality outcomes.
Risks and Consequences: Engineering Facts and Real-World Impacts
Ignoring accurate progress updates in construction projects not only leads to delays but also results in significant financial and operational risks. According to a report by McKinsey & Company, up to 30% of project costs can be lost due to poor project management, with the majority stemming from ineffective monitoring and communication.
Financial Risks
One of the most direct consequences is the increased cost of projects. A study by Deloitte found that construction projects often face delays and cost overruns, with the average overrun being 20%. This means that developers could be spending a substantial amount more than initially planned. For instance, if a project budgeted at $1 million ends up costing $1.2 million due to delays and additional expenses, this can significantly impact the developer's financial position. Furthermore, inaccurate progress updates can lead to underutilization of funds. Developers might allocate resources based on false assumptions about when certain milestones will be reached. This misallocation can result in idle labor and equipment costs, which are not only wasteful but also add to the overall project expenditure.
Operational Risks
Operational risks associated with inaccurate progress updates are equally concerning. Delays in construction schedules can disrupt supply chains, leading to shortages of materials or components. For example, a delay in receiving critical building materials could force developers to find alternative sources at higher costs, adding to the financial burden. Moreover, poor communication and lack of transparency between stakeholders can exacerbate these issues. If contractors are not aware of delays or changes in plans, they may proceed with work that is no longer feasible or necessary. This results in rework, which is both time-consuming and expensive. According to a study by the Construction Industry Institute (CII), rework accounts for about 10-25% of total project costs.
Legal Risks
Inaccurate progress updates can also lead to legal issues, particularly if stakeholders are not kept informed of changes or delays. For instance, if a developer fails to inform contractors and suppliers about critical changes in plans, it could result in disputes over contracts and liabilities. This can create a hostile environment among parties involved and potentially lead to legal battles that further delay the project.
Quality Risks
Quality issues are another significant consequence of poor progress monitoring. Without accurate updates, developers may not be aware when quality standards are compromised. For example, if a critical component is installed late due to delays, it might affect the overall structural integrity of the building. According to research by the National Institute of Building Sciences (NIBS), poor construction practices and inadequate quality control can lead to 12% of total project costs being spent on repairs or replacements.
Safety Risks
Safety incidents are also more likely when progress is not properly monitored. Workers may be placed in dangerous situations due to lack of proper planning, leading to accidents that could result in injuries or fatalities. According to the International Labour Organization (ILO), workplace accidents and occupational illnesses account for a significant number of deaths annually, with many cases occurring on construction sites.
Environmental Risks
Lastly, inaccurate progress updates can have environmental implications as well. Construction delays might lead to increased site activity over extended periods, potentially causing more soil erosion, noise pollution, or disturbance to local ecosystems. This could result in additional remediation costs and damage to the developer's reputation. In summary, neglecting accurate progress monitoring can lead to a cascade of negative effects, from financial overruns and operational inefficiencies to legal disputes, quality issues, safety hazards, and environmental degradation. These risks underscore the critical need for robust project management systems that provide real-time updates and oversight.
